div.eyecatcher{background:#7ec7ff url(/img/teaser_loading.png);}div#eyecatcher{margin-bottom:12px;}div#eyecatcher img.slide{position:absolute;margin-left:-525px;display:none;}div.eyecatcher_home{background:transparent url(/img/bg_eyecatcher_landing.png) 0 0 no-repeat;position:relative;margin-top:-20px;}div.eyecatcher_home div.main.left{width:535px;margin-top:40px;margin-right:56px;height:340px;}div.eyecatcher_home div.main h2{color:#133966;font-size:29px;font-weight:bold;border:none;line-height:32px;}div.eyecatcher_home div.join{width:312px;padding:22px;}div.eyecatcher_home div.join a{color:#000;}div.eyecatcher_home div.join a.input_info{color:#458BCA;font-size:11px;}div.eyecatcher_home div.join h3{color:#F0F0F0;font-size:18px;margin-bottom:16px;}div.eyecatcher_home div.join h3 span{font-size:16px;}div.eyecatcher_home div.join ul.menu.sidetab li a{position:absolute;height:90px;width:24px;margin-left:333px;text-indent:-999em;margin-top:-22px;}div.eyecatcher_home div.join ul.menu.sidetab li a.notabs.login{background:transparent url(/img/bg_join_sidetab_login.png) no-repeat 0 0;}div.eyecatcher_home div.join ul.menu.sidetab li a.notabs.join{background:transparent url(/img/bg_join_sidetab_join.png) no-repeat 0 0;}div.eyecatcher_home form div.join fieldset{margin:0;}div.eyecatcher_home form div.join div.no_fieldset{padding-top:12px;}div.eyecatcher_home form div.join div.input{margin:0 0 12px;height:50px;}div.eyecatcher_home div.join label{font-size:12px;color:#AAB7C4;margin-bottom:2px;}div.eyecatcher_home div.join div.user_email label span.email_info{font-size:10px;margin-left:8px;display:none;}div.eyecatcher_home div.join div.user_email:hover label span.email_info{display:inline;}div.eyecatcher_home div.join input{width:270px;height:25px;border:0!important;margin:0;padding:5px 15px 5px 5px;font-size:16px;}div.eyecatcher_home div.join input.url{background:transparent url(/img/bg_join_input_url.png) no-repeat 0 0!important;padding-left:70px;width:215px;}div.eyecatcher_home div.join input.text{background:transparent url(/img/bg_join_input_text.png) no-repeat 0 0!important;padding-left:10px;width:275px;}div.eyecatcher_home div.join div.join_button{background:transparent url(/img/bg_join_input_button.png) no-repeat 0 0!important;width:124px;height:40px;}div.eyecatcher_home div.join div.join_button input{background:none;}div.eyecatcher_home div.join div.input.half{width:150px;}div.eyecatcher_home div.join div.input.half input.text{background:transparent url(/img/bg_join_input_text_half.png) no-repeat 0 0!important;padding-left:10px;width:115px;}div.eyecatcher_home div.join div.join_button input{color:#FFF;font-size:20px;font-weight:bold;padding:8px 0;text-align:center;height:auto;width:124px!important;text-shadow:-1px -1px 0 #FF5A00!important;}div.eyecatcher_home div.join div.terms{color:#AAB7C4;font-size:11px;height:auto;overflow:hidden;}div.eyecatcher_home div.join div.terms a{text-decoration:underline;color:#AAB7C4;}div.eyecatcher_home div.join div.join_no_company{width:160px;margin-left:15px;padding:2px;}div.eyecatcher_home div.join div.join_no_company span.header{font-size:12px;color:#FFF;display:block;}div.eyecatcher_home div.join div.join_no_company span.content,div.eyecatcher_home div.join div.join_no_company a span.content{font-size:13px;color:#458BCA;margin:0;line-height:16px;}div.eyecatcher_home div.showcase{width:970px;background-color:#FFF;min-height:250px;}div.eyecatcher_home div.showcase div.navi{height:32px;background-color:#133966;border-bottom:4px solid #32557A;}div.eyecatcher_home div.showcase div.navi li.active,div.eyecatcher_home div.showcase div.navi li:hover{background-color:#32557A;}div.eyecatcher_home div.showcase div.navi li.active span.arrow{background:transparent url(/img/bg_speech_dblue.png) no-repeat 0 -5px;height:8px;margin-left:-64px;margin-top:36px;position:absolute;width:24px;}div.eyecatcher_home div.showcase div.navi li{float:left;border-right:1px solid #0A2B52;}div.eyecatcher_home div.showcase div.navi li a{color:#EEE;font-size:13px;line-height:32px;float:left;margin:0 14px;}div.eyecatcher_home div.showcase h3{font-size:18px;font-weight:bold;margin-bottom:12px;padding-bottom:2px;color:#133966;}div.eyecatcher_home h3{color:#999;font-size:15px;font-weight:normal;}div.eyecatcher_home div.showcase div.description_box{line-height:14px;width:195px;float:left;}div.eyecatcher_home div.showcase div.description_box.single{width:auto;}div.eyecatcher_home div.showcase div#recently_registered{width:85px;float:left;}div.eyecatcher_home div.showcase div.content{padding:16px 16px 4px;}div.eyecatcher_home div.showcase div.content div.half{padding:10px;background-color:#F0F0F0;}div.eyecatcher_home div.showcase div.content div.half.last{border-right:none;}div.eyecatcher_home div.showcase div.content div.half span a{color:#2B95FF;font-size:11px;font-weight:normal;}div.eyecatcher_home div.showcase a.learn_more{padding:1px 8px;float:right;background-color:#BBB;color:#FFF;}div.eyecatcher_home div.showcase div.content div.half ul.recently_registered li{margin:0 4px 4px 0!important;}div.eyecatcher_home div.showcase div.content div.half div.description_box ul li{border-bottom:1px solid #F9F9F9;font-size:12px;line-height:16px;margin-bottom:6px;margin-left:12px;padding-bottom:8px;margin-right:12px;}div.eyecatcher_home div.showcase div.content div.half div.description_box ul.sub_eye li{border:none;padding-bottom:0;list-style:disc;list-style-position:outside;line-height:14px;}div.eyecatcher_home div.showcase div.content div.half div.description_box.single ul li{margin-left:0;}div.eyecatcher_home div.showcase div.content.pricing div.half.bg_white div.description_box.single ul li{text-align:left;}div.eyecatcher_home div.showcase div.content.pricing div.half div.description_box.single ul li{width:200px;text-align:center;font-size:14px;}div.eyecatcher_home div.showcase_footer{height:12px;width:970px;background:transparent url(/img/bg_showcase_bottom.png) no-repeat 0 bottom;}div.eyecatcher_home div.attention p{font-size:20px;font-weight:normal;margin:15px 48px 0 28px;padding-top:4px;color:#0053A6;float:right;}div.eyecatcher_home div.attention ul#join_note{width:200px;height:100px;float:right;margin:16px 6px 2px 12px;}div.eyecatcher_home div.attention ul#already_user{width:200px;float:right;margin:20px 6px 2px 12px;}div.eyecatcher_home div.attention ul li{color:#FFF;font-size:16px;line-height:18px;}div.eyecatcher_home div.attention ul li span{line-height:12px;}div.eyecatcher_home div.attention ul li.role{background:transparent url(/img/bg_step_one_lightblue.png) 165px 0 no-repeat;padding-right:40px;margin-bottom:16px;height:40px;text-align:right;}div.eyecatcher_home div.attention ul li.role.done{background:transparent url(/img/bg_step_one_darkblue.png) 165px 0 no-repeat;text-decoration:line-through;color:#0053A6;}div.eyecatcher_home div.attention ul li.next_step{background:transparent url(/img/bg_step_two_lightblue.png) 165px 0 no-repeat;padding-right:40px;height:40px;text-align:right;}div.eyecatcher_home div.attention ul li.next_step.opacity{opacity:.3;}div.eyecatcher_home div.already_user div.attention ul li{color:#0053A6;}div.eyecatcher_home div.attention ul li span{color:#3782C8;padding-top:6px;display:block;font-size:11px;font-style:italic;}div.eyecatcher_home div.action{width:550px;float:right;}div.eyecatcher_home div.action span.companies{color:#3782C8;font-size:11px;margin:35px 0 0 50px;text-align:center;width:332px;float:left;display:none;}div.eyecatcher_home div.action div#buttons:hover span.companies{display:inherit;}div.eyecatcher_home div.action span.people{color:#3782C8;font-size:11px;margin:35px 0 0 0;text-align:center;width:125px;float:left;display:none;}div.eyecatcher_home div.action div#buttons:hover span.people{display:inherit;}div.eyecatcher_home div.action div#join,div.eyecatcher_home div.action div#login{margin-left:4px;}div.eyecatcher_home div.action div#join{height:44px;}div.eyecatcher_home div.action div#join form#joinform{float:left;}div.eyecatcher_home div.action div#join div#notification{float:left;width:365px;color:#3782C8;margin-left:12px;}div.eyecatcher_home div.action div#join div#notification span.notification_agency,div.eyecatcher_home div.action div#join div#notification span.notification_vendor,div.eyecatcher_home div.action div#join div#notification span.notification_company,div.eyecatcher_home div.action div#join div#notification span.notification_peer{display:none;position:absolute;width:365px;color:#FFF;font-size:13px;}div.eyecatcher_home div.action div#login{margin-top:12px;}div.eyecatcher_home div.action div#join span.label_email,div.eyecatcher_home div.action div#join span.label_url{color:#3782C8;font-size:11px;position:absolute;margin-top:-12px;}div.eyecatcher_home div.action div#join div.join_input_fields{width:410px;float:left;height:52px;}div.eyecatcher_home div.action div#join span.label_email{margin-left:10px;}div.eyecatcher_home div.action div#join span.label_url{margin-left:230px;}div.eyecatcher_home div.action input{border:0 solid white;background:none;color:#0052A5;padding:10px 10px;height:24px;text-align:center;vertical-align:middle;float:left;}div.eyecatcher_home div.action input.email{margin-right:12px;width:190px;background:url(/img/bg_input_email.png) no-repeat;}div.eyecatcher_home div.action input.url,div.eyecatcher_home div.action input.pass{width:150px;margin-right:12px;background:url(/img/bg_input_url.png) no-repeat;}div.eyecatcher_home div.action input.url.active{background:url(/img/bg_input_url_active.png) no-repeat;}div.eyecatcher_home div.action input.email.active{background:url(/img/bg_input_email_active.png) no-repeat;}div.eyecatcher_home div.action input.button{width:122px!important;margin:0;background:url(/img/bg_home_button.png) no-repeat;color:#F7F8FE;font-size:15px;font-weight:bold;height:36px;padding:8px 10px;}div.eyecatcher_home div.action div#login input.button{background:url(/img/bg_home_button_small.png) no-repeat;width:82px!important;}div.eyecatcher_home div.action div#join input.button.opacity{opacity:.1;}div.eyecatcher_home div.action div.forgot_pass{margin:-10px 150px 0 0;}div.eyecatcher_home div.action div.forgot_pass a{font-size:9px;color:#999;text-decoration:underline;}div.eyecatcher_home span.invalid{background:#FFF url(/img/ic_delete_single.png) no-repeat scroll 282px 3px!important;color:#768DA5;display:block;font-size:13px;line-height:14px;opacity:.95;padding:8px 12px;position:absolute;text-align:left;white-space:normal!important;width:275px;z-index:85;border:none;margin:-38px 0 0 -308px;height:auto!important;outline:none;}div.eyecatcher_home div.faqs{font-size:13px;line-height:19px;margin-bottom:44px;color:#999;float:left;width:600px;}div.eyecatcher_home div.faqs a{font-size:13px;line-height:18px;color:#2B95FF;}div.eyecatcher_home div.faqs h2{border:none;font-size:16px;}